The types of laboratory sink that you can use

Let us have a look at the types of sinks possible to use in a laboratory.

Polyolefin sinks

If it is such that you frequently use heavy and concentrated acids like nitric, hydrochloric, perchloric and hydrofluoric then it would be wise to use polyolefin sinks.

If you use such a sink then the acids will not damage the sink.

Stainless Steel Sinks

It is possible to have stainless steel sinks in varied forms like under-mount, drop-in, round and cup forms. It is also possible to have such sinks in different sizes and depths.

If you have a stainless steel countertop in your laboratory then you can match that with your sink.

Plastic Sink

It is possible to have the best quality plastic sinks made from epoxy resin. If you use such a sink, you can resist staining from harsh chemicals, and you can clean that without any hassle. These sinks are highly resistant to various acids that you generally use in a laboratory.

Care for the lab sinks

  • While cleaning the sink you need to follow the below steps.
  • You need to use tongs or forceps to remove debris from the sink
  • Do not place sharp objects in the sink
  • Remove all items from the sink before cleaning
  • You can use dish soap and warm water to clean the sink. You need to scrub every part of the sink using this solution using a nylon scrub brush
  • You need to rinse thoroughly
  • There will not be the requirement for any harsh chemicals to clean the sink if you maintain the sink properly
